Family History of Prostate and Breast Cancer Integrated with a Polygenic Risk Score Identifies Men at Highest Risk of Dying from Prostate Cancer before Age 75 Years.

Anna PlymYiwen ZhangKonrad H StopsackYon Ho JeeFredrik WiklundAdam S KibelPeter KraftEdward L GiovannucciKathryn L PenneyLorelei A Mucci
Published in: Clinical cancer research : an official journal of the American Association for Cancer Research (2022)
Our study shows that prostate cancer risk stratification on the basis of family history and inherited polygenic risk can identify men at highest risk of dying from prostate cancer before age 75 years.
